github taosdata/TDengine ver-2.3.1.0

latest releases: ver-3.1.1.37, ver-3.1.1.36, ver-3.2.3.7...
2 years ago

FromBranch:release/ver-2.3.0.0
ToBranch: release/ver-2.3.1.0

FIX BUGS:
[TS-498]: alter keep alive time in restful pool (#8503)
[TD-10824-D]: compacting in 2 abnormally if vnode has no meta/data
[TD-10700]: fixed tag/column name length 64 issue
[TD-10691]: fixed coredump when 'file' contained in non-insertion SQL
[TS-522]: fix JDBC-RESTful didn't change wasNull after getString (#8470)
[TD-10700]: fixed tag/column name length 64 issue
[TS-471]: fixed that queries in timezone with DST were incorrect
[TD-10700]: add test cases
[TD-10700]: fixed alter tag modify tag lengh clause when escape characters applied
[TD-10700]: fixed schemaless table name length 192 issue
[TD-10770]: fix python connector tests and examples error in case of new schemaless api (#8458)
[TD-10732]: snapcraft blm3 build issue. (#8379)
[TS-441]: add windows unicode support
[TS-509]:Repeated single quotes error. (#8445)
[TS-198]: support usb dongle.
[TD-10771]: fix invalid syntax error for python2 (#8430)
[TS-361]: fixed count of query was incorrect when 'like' was used
[TD-10735]:use different cumsum type for signed/unsigned/double input type
[TS-378]: fix tsCompressBoolImp log error
[TS-336]:don't need return -1,when update sql done
[TD-10710]: taosdump exit if mix input. (#8327)
[TS-336]:fix sql execute error in idea (#8326)
[TD-8315]: unused value in path src/tsdb/src/tsdbRead.c
[TD-10706]:csum and mavg only support group by tbname
[TD-10683]:set TSTD_MAX_KEEP to 36500 and set MIN_TS_KEY to take into account DELETE account in TKEY
[TS-478]: insert status can use , or whitespace as separator in values
[TD-10628]:close query ResultSet (#8293)
[TS-468]: add io_read_rate, io_write_rate
[TD-10690]: pickup httpd and make install failed. (#8310)
[TD-10578]: taosdemo rest interface slow. (#8229)
[TD-6045]: taosdump multiple stb. (#8308)
[TD-6045]: taosdump multiple stb. (#8295)
[TD-10676]:log database io_read/io_write value abnormal
[TD-10639]: add test cases;
[TD-10639]: allow OpenTSDB telnet line protocol metric value contain space inside double quote for string types
[TD-10639]: allow influxDB line protocol column value contain space/comma inside double quote
[TD-6662]: fixed bug in subscription to normal table with ts limitation
[TS-414]: pCol->len logic fix for partial update of columns
[TS-401]: fixed bug that update didn't work in some conditions

ENHANCEMENTS:
[TD-10700]: fixed uppercase tag in escape quote issue
[TD-10700]: add test case for JSON protocol inserting keywords/special character
[TD-10700]: add test case for telnet protocol inserting keywords/special character
[TD-10700]: add test case for line protocol inserting keywords/special character
[TD-10700]: add test case for modify column length
[TD-10700]: The escape char backstick can be used for both tag name and column name
[TS-493-M]: postpone cache last to query time
[TD-10700]: The escape char backstick can be used for both tag name and column name
[TD-10700]: add tag name escape sim test cases
[TD-10700]: add column name escape sim test cases
[TD-10700]: The escape char backstick can be used for both tag name and column name
[TD-10642]: [schemaless] add affected lines and msg buffer for receiving error message.
[TD-10642]: [schemaless] modified python connector to accomandate API change
[TD-10642]: [schemaless] add affected lines and msg buffer for receiving error message.
[TS-385]: support flush wal by walFlushSize

NEW FEATURES:
[TD-10751]: jdbc support schemaless insert (#8511)
[TD-10401]: support datax tdenginewriter migrate opentsdb data (#8411)
[TD-6117]:Multi-level aggregate query optimization

DOCS:
[TD-10852]: remove grafana plugin in releases [ci skip] (#8543)
[TD-5892]: officially document the PyPI python connector [ci skip] (#8459)
[TD-10743]: ports rearrange

TEST:
[TD-6124]: finish influxdb and opentsdbschemaless test
[TD-6672]: finish tests/pytest/query/queryDiffColsTagsAndOr.py
[TD-10551]: add taosdemo testcase that it provides define timestamp column with stmt in sample.csv
[TD-10551]: add taosdemo testcase that it provides define timestamp column in sample.csv
'[TD-6677]:add testcase of the tag type supporting json format'
[TS-443]: update test case
[TD-10703]:nested query interval
[TD-5898]:add taosdump case of mixed usage of -D
[TD-5898]:add taosdump case about usage of -D
[TS-444]: add test case for union all
[TS-440]: add test case for max data length

Don't miss a new TDengine release

NewReleases is sending notifications on new releases.